An information day on the Fifth Framework Programme's Information Society Technologies programme (IST), "Creating a user-friendly Information Society", will be organised by the European Commission in Paris, France, on 22 February 1999. The aim of the event is to encourage maximum interaction between potential projects proposers under the IST programme and Commission staff, and among the proposers themselves.

Key features will include:

- A short plenary session focusing on the contents of the first call for proposals;
- A description of the calendar of calls planned for 1999;
- Explanation of the basic call submission and proposal evaluation procedures;
- Information on relevant information sources.

The event will also feature an information fair, presenting an exhibition space filled with booths for each element of the 1999 work programme. These booths will be staffed by project officers from the Commission, and complementary booths for national contact points and other programmes within the Fifth RTD Framework Programme will also be provided. A booth providing information on the Community Research and Development Information Service (CORDIS) will also be open to participants.
